Ingredients for Cheddar Bacon Mashed Potato Casserole

Gathering the right ingredients is the first step to creating this delicious Cheddar Bacon Mashed Potato Casserole. Here’s what you’ll need:

  • Mashed Potatoes: The star of the dish! You can use homemade or store-bought mashed potatoes for convenience.
  • Shredded Cheddar Cheese: This adds a creamy, cheesy goodness that melts beautifully. Feel free to experiment with sharp or mild cheddar based on your taste.
  • Cooked Bacon: Crispy bacon crumbles bring a savory crunch. If you prefer a lighter option, turkey bacon works just as well!
  • Sour Cream: This ingredient adds a tangy creaminess that balances the flavors perfectly. Greek yogurt can be a great substitute for a healthier twist.
  • Milk: A splash of milk helps achieve that creamy texture. You can use whole, skim, or even a non-dairy alternative.
  • Green Onions: Chopped green onions add a fresh, mild onion flavor and a pop of color. You can also use chives if you prefer.
  • Salt and Pepper: Essential for seasoning! Adjust to your taste for the perfect flavor.

For those who love experimenting, consider adding garlic powder or onion powder for an extra flavor boost. You can find the exact quantities of these ingredients at the bottom of the article, ready for printing!

How to Make Cheddar Bacon Mashed Potato Casserole

Now that you have all your ingredients ready, let’s dive into making this Cheddar Bacon Mashed Potato Casserole! Follow these simple steps, and you’ll have a delicious dish that’s sure to impress.

Step 1: Preheat the Oven

First things first, pre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Preheating is crucial because it ensures even cooking. If you skip this step, your casserole might not bake properly, and we don’t want that!

Step 2: Combine Ingredients

In a large mixing bowl, combine the mashed potatoes, shredded cheddar cheese, crumbled bacon, sour cream, milk, and chopped green onions. Use a sturdy spoon or spatula to mix everything together until well combined. The goal is a creamy, cheesy mixture that’s bursting with flavor!

Step 3: Season to Taste

Now comes the fun part—seasoning! Sprinkle in salt and pepper to taste. Remember, seasoning is key to elevating the flavors. If you want to get adventurous, add a pinch of garlic powder or onion powder for an extra kick. Taste as you go to find that perfect balance!

Step 4: Transfer to Baking Dish

Next, grab a greased baking dish. I like to use a 9×13 inch dish for this casserole. Spread the potato mixture evenly in the dish, smoothing the top with a spatula. This helps it cook evenly and gives it a nice presentation!

Step 5: Bake the Casserole

Pop the dish into your pre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es. You’ll know it’s done when the top is golden brown and the casserole is heated through. The aroma will fill your kitchen, making it hard to resist!

Step 6: Cool and Serve

Once it’s out of the oven, let the casserole cool for a few minutes. This step is important because it allows the flavors to settle and makes serving easier. After a brief wait, scoop out a generous portion and enjoy the cheesy goodness!

Tips for Success

  • Use room temperature ingredients for a smoother mix.
  • Don’t overmix the potatoes; you want a creamy texture, not gluey.
  • For a crispy top, broil the casserole for the last 2-3 minutes.
  • Make it ahead! Assemble the casserole and refrigerate it before baking.
  • Garnish with extra green onions or bacon bits for a pop of color.

Variations of Cheddar Bacon Mashed Potato Casserole

  • Loaded Baked Potato Style: Add toppings like sour cream, chives, and even a sprinkle of paprika for a loaded baked potato twist.
  • Vegetarian Option: Skip the bacon and add sautéed mushrooms or spinach for a hearty, meatless version.
  • Spicy Kick: Mix in diced jalapeños or a dash of hot sauce for those who love a bit of heat.
  • Herbed Delight: Incorporate fresh herbs like rosemary or thyme for an aromatic flavor boost.
  • Cheese Lovers: Experiment with different cheeses like pepper jack or gouda for a unique twist on the classic flavor.

FAQs about Cheddar Bacon Mashed Potato Casserole

Can I make Cheddar Bacon Mashed Potato Casserole 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can prepare the casserole in advance and store it in the refrigerator. Just cover it tightly with plastic wrap or foil. When you’re ready to bake, remove it from the fridge and pop it in the oven. You may need to add a few extra minutes to the baking time.

What can I substitute for sour cream?

If you’re looking for a healthier option, Greek yogurt is a fantastic substitute for sour cream. It adds creaminess and a slight tang, just like sour cream does. You can also use cream cheese for a richer flavor!

How do I store leftovers?

Leftover Cheddar Bacon Mashed Potato Casserole can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Just reheat in the oven or microwave before serving. It’s just as delicious the next day!

Can I freeze this casserole?

Yes, you can freeze the casserole! Just make sure it’s completely cooled before transferring it to a freezer-safe container. It can be frozen for up to 2 months. Thaw it in the fridge overnight before baking.

Description

A creamy and cheesy casserole made with mashed potatoes, cheddar cheese, and crispy bacon, perfect for any gathering.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 cups mashed potatoes
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up cooked bacon, crumbled
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 1/4 cup milk
  • 1/4 cup green onions, chopped
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a large bowl, combine the mashed potatoes, cheddar cheese, bacon, sour cream, milk, and green onions.
  3.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  4. Transfer the mixture to a greased baking dish.
  5.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until heated through and the top is golden brown.
  6. Let it cool for a few minutes before serving.

Notes

  • For extra flavor, add garlic powder or onion powder to the potato mixture.
  • This dish can be made 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ator before baking.
  • Feel free to substitute turkey bacon for a lighter option.
